Yeah, it's a pretty quick fix. I'm guessing you probably had a Service Tech come out and bring you a new modem? If you did, the reason it "didn't take affect" is because the Dispatcher probably forgot to complete the work order in our computer system. Turning on xtreme is actually just a 'switch' in our computers, but you need to already have a specific modem for us to turn it on. Glad this got worked out.

As a side note. While Ash was right about it being double the speed, he's also missing one key thing. Xtreme comes with a feature we call PowerBoost. Basically what PowerBoost does is unlocks the potential of your download speed for the first 20 seconds of any internet usage. So... essentially that screeny you posted is saying you got 22Mbps, while you're only paying for a 10Mbps connection. For longer downloads you'll only get about 10Mbps, but the first 20 seconds of anything you download will hit up to about 32Mbps (in a perfect world)

For those of you that think your internet speeds are slow, call Shaw and have them check for signal AND packet loss. If the signal and packets look fine, an there is nothing obvious (like wrong speed on modem, etc.), I'd try bypassing routers and trying different laptops to narrow it down (ie: your stuff is the problem). If it is only some sites some times of the day, blame the internet, not the isp.

Cool, I didn't mention the Powerboost, because it only stays for 30 secs. And it only goes to 25, not 32, lol.
If you really want to get down to the technical, what it really does is software uncap the modem. Right now since our network infrastructure is designed around a DOCSIS 2 based backbone, with DOCSIS 1.1 running at the Customer Premise Equipment (..modem) the fastest is can get, due to network limitation, is 32Mbps, but this could only ever happen if you were the only person with services on your Node... hence my saying "In a perfect world". We are currently in the process of upgrading all of our CMTS devices with the newer DOCSIS 3 platform, which will allow us to go up to about 150Mbps right at the CPE (..modem) should we choose to allow it.
